Acetyl in Germany Trends and Forecast

The future of the acetyl market in Germany looks promising with opportunities in the food & beverage, pharmaceutical, oil & gas, and paint & ink markets. The global acetyl market is expected to reach an estimated $36.7 billion by 2031 with a CAGR of 4.6% from 2025 to 2031. The acetyl market in Germany is also forecasted to witness strong growth over the forecast period. The major drivers for this market are the continuous people’s lifestyles and the growing demand for acetyls in the pharmaceutical, food, and beverage industries.

• Lucintel forecasts that, within the form category, powder will remain a larger segment over the forecast period due to its widespread usage in the production of paints & coatings, adhesives & sealants, packaging, and pharmaceutical products.
• Within the application category, pharmaceuticals will remain the largest segment due to increasing use of acetyl in this sector for enhanced drug delivery and production of pharmaceutical drugs.

The challenges in the acetyl market in Germany are:
• Regulatory Compliance Costs: Stringent environmental and safety regulations increase operational costs for manufacturers. Compliance requires investment in cleaner technologies, waste management, and safety protocols, which can be financially burdensome, especially for small and medium-sized enterprises. Navigating complex regulatory landscapes also demands continuous monitoring and adaptation, potentially delaying product launches and increasing administrative overhead.
• Raw Material Price Volatility: Fluctuations in the prices of raw materials such as acetic acid and other chemicals directly impact production costs. Price volatility can lead to unpredictable profit margins and complicate pricing strategies. Suppliers’ market dynamics and global supply chain disruptions further exacerbate this challenge, requiring manufacturers to develop risk mitigation strategies and diversify sourcing options.
• Technological Transition Challenges: While technological advancements offer growth opportunities, they also pose challenges related to high capital investments and technological risks. Upgrading existing facilities or adopting new production methods requires significant financial resources and expertise. Additionally, integrating new technologies into existing processes can cause operational disruptions and require workforce training, impacting overall productivity.
